X-Men: First Class Finals #3
In "Finals Part 3: Higher Learning," the X-Men face off against a metallic heap that eerily resembles Magneto before returning to the Mansion to find Professor Xavier unexpectedly back. As the team grapples with their upcoming graduation, a spectral Juggernaut suddenly appears, knocking Jean unconscious—leading Cyclops to realize their encounters with past foes may be tied to Jean’s own mind. Written by Jeff Parker and illustrated by Amilcar Pinna and Roger Cruz, with colors by Val Staples and letters by Blambot’s Nate Piekos, this 2009 issue delivers a tense, character-driven chapter with a haunting twist. The cover by Roger Cruz captures the moment’s eerie intensity.
